Simple steps to fund your account and start playing - it's easier than you think!
Sign in to your Mozzartbet Kenya account and click on the "Deposit" button. You'll find it right there on your dashboard - can't miss it.
Choose M-Pesa from the payment options and enter how much you want to deposit. Minimum is just KSh 100, so you don't need to break the bank.
Type in your M-Pesa registered phone number. Make sure it's correct - you don't want the STK push going to someone else!
You'll get an STK push on your phone. Enter your M-Pesa PIN and boom - your money appears in your account instantly. That's it!
Log in and head to the deposit page, then pick Airtel Money from the list. Pretty straightforward stuff.
Put in how much you want to deposit and your Airtel Money phone number. The system will handle the rest.
Follow the prompts on your phone to authorize the transaction. You'll need your Airtel Money PIN - same as usual.
You'll get an SMS confirmation and see the funds in your Mozzartbet account right away. Easy peasy!
Select Visa or Mastercard from the payment options and enter your deposit amount. Remember, minimum is KSh 500 for cards.
Fill in your card number, expiry date, CVV, and name exactly as it appears on your card. The system is quite secure, so don't worry.
Your bank will ask for additional verification - usually an OTP sent to your phone. This is normal security stuff.
Once everything checks out, your deposit goes through instantly and you're ready to play!
Pick your preferred crypto - Bitcoin, Ethereum, or USDT. Each has different minimum amounts and processing times.
Copy the wallet address provided. Pro tip: always double-check this address - crypto transactions can't be reversed!
Use your crypto wallet to send the amount to the provided address. Don't forget to account for network fees.
Your deposit will show up after the required network confirmations. Bitcoin usually takes 1-3 confirmations, Ethereum needs about 12.
Getting your money out is just as important as putting it in - here's how to do it right
First things first - you need to verify your account. Upload your ID and a utility bill. It's a one-time thing, but it's required by BCLB regulations. Don't worry, it's pretty quick.
If you claimed any bonuses, make sure you've completed the wagering requirements. You can't withdraw bonus money until you've played through it properly.
Pick how you want to receive your money. M-Pesa is usually the fastest, but you can use whatever method works for you. Keep in mind that some methods have different processing times.
Fill in the withdrawal form with accurate details. Double-check everything - especially your M-Pesa number or bank details. Mistakes here can delay your payout.
Mozzartbet will review your withdrawal request for security. First-time withdrawals might take a bit longer as they verify everything is legitimate. It's for your protection, really.
Once approved, your money is on its way! M-Pesa is usually instant, while other methods take a bit longer. You'll get notifications when it's processed.
